This is the final one of the first three out of my new shop.
This is some W2, forged out and left with the forge scale on the flats. The spine has been fileworked and the blade has been clay quenched for a nice hamon. It was then hand sanded to 2000 grit and etched to bring out the details.
The handle is some nice cocobolo, held in place with regular pins and one mosaic, along with acraglas.
The sheath is 8-10oz hand tooled and stitched leather. The knife fits snugly and draws easily.
The hamon on this one is quite bold, and specifically patterned to look like a sunburst from the spine. I dont know if it ended up looking that way, but that was the intent.
Dimensions
Blade - 5 5/8" tip to handle
OAL - 10"
